So, what exactly is a roof pop up? Essentially, it is a temporary structure that is set up on the roof of a building for a limited time. These pop ups can take many different forms, from simple tents and canopies to more elaborate structures with seating, lighting, and décor. The beauty of a roof pop up is that it allows businesses to take advantage of unused rooftop space and create a one-of-a-kind experience for customers.

One of the key reasons why roof pop ups have become so popular is their ability to offer a unique and memorable experience for consumers. Whether it’s enjoying a cocktail with a view of the city skyline or shopping for handmade gifts at a rooftop market, these pop ups create a sense of excitement and novelty that is hard to replicate with a traditional storefront. This sense of exclusivity and limited availability can also help drive foot traffic and generate buzz for a business.

Another benefit of roof pop ups is their flexibility and versatility. Since they are temporary structures, businesses can easily experiment with different concepts and offerings without committing to a long-term lease or investment. This allows for more creative freedom and the ability to test out new ideas before deciding to make them a permanent part of the business.
